Hyundai Motor Philippines Inc. (HMPH) is expanding its presence in Palawan by partnering with Auto Artist Incorporated (AAI). This collaboration was marked by two events: the opening of the first 1S outlet under HMPH and the groundbreaking ceremony for a new dealership.

The Hyundai 1S outlet, situated on the ground floor of Robinsons Puerto Princesa, emphasizes digitalized touchpoints and tools for a personalized and lifestyle-centric car buying experience.

The 140.25sqm outlet features a two-car display, a media wall, a lounge for private consultations, an open area for additional seating, and a brochure table and configurator wall.

On the same day, HMPH and AAI broke ground for a new Hyundai dealership in Puerto Princesa. Set to open in the third quarter of 2024, Hyundai Palawan is part of the brand’s new expansion target of 46.
